Nvidia’s Blackwell Chip: What’s the Buzz?
Imagine Nvidia as the company that makes the really powerful engines for race cars. Their new “Blackwell” chips are like even MORE powerful engines. These chips are designed to handle huge amounts of data super fast. Think of it like this: if your computer is struggling to play the latest video game, these chips are like giving it a massive upgrade so it can run smoothly, even with all the fancy graphics. They’re important because they make things like artificial intelligence (AI) and complicated calculations way faster and more efficient.
Why Cloud Giants Are Drooling
Cloud companies like Amazon, Google, and Microsoft are basically renting out computer power over the internet. They need the best chips to power their services. Blackwell chips help them do even more cool stuff for their customers—faster AI, better data analysis, and smoother online experiences. It’s like upgrading from a regular water pipe to a fire hose; you can move so much more, so much faster. This is a big deal because it keeps them ahead of the competition and lets them offer better services.
How This Affects Crypto
You might be wondering, “Okay, cool chips, but what does this have to do with crypto?” Well, crypto mining and many crypto technologies rely on a lot of computing power. Faster chips mean more efficient mining and faster transaction processing.
Here’s where it gets interesting:
- AI and Crypto: Many new crypto projects are using AI to predict market trends, manage investments, and even create new types of cryptocurrencies.
- Improved Security: Better chips can help make crypto networks more secure by allowing for faster and more complex encryption.
